Dynamically Controllable Two-Dimensional Microvehicle by Coordinated Optical Pulling-Lateral Force
Harnessing exotic optical forces promises a plethora of biophysical applications and novel light-matter interactions. The exotic optical pulling force (OPF) and optical lateral force (OLF) have been studied separately, yet synthesizing both candidates simultaneously remains an unsolved challenge and...
